I've been doing a little programming and I would like to share the results
with you: if you go http://users.edpnet.be/kknecht/ you arrive at a website
where you can find the state of the OSM maps for some municipalities in the
neighbourhood of Gent.
In detail you can find
- the missing streets, which are in official lists (these can be found in
general at municipality websites, often reading the HTML source of the
streetmap website)
- the streets in OSM NOT in the official list: personally I think these
are the most important,because that way we can clean our database!
- some history shots where the coverage per km^2 on a three-monthly basis
(this is just some graphic sugar, but it is nice to see your work evolve
isn't it?)
Now the good news is that it's a piece of cake to do this for ANY Belgian
municipality, so if you want yours added, all you have to send me is a text
file just containing all the official street names, each on a separate line,
and I add the info soon... if I have time ;-)
